Output 21a2740e17f3144e417256c1b35ebf84313447f752c6c39d86ccfa3de8f75979:0

value
3694399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2eb4ea7b889eb4e1bbc25f592c9fea67368e9ef7 OP_EQUAL
address
35wyjdQ3Gxv5Ptm3g3fDfgy4iRHuJY3EQk
transaction
21a2740e17f3144e417256c1b35ebf84313447f752c6c39d86ccfa3de8f75979
spent
true